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
100994 80683060 1149 40656629 938
048060123 695023197
048060123 695023197
711 155327 984473792
All about undefined
Interested in learning more?
048060123 695023197
711 155327 984473792
See more
70 33
23764 41690313991 693 0671
See more
62800989874 95 3072367559
75564157836 79672 116297
See more